IP查询
查询
你查询的IP:[125.62.119.237] 地理位置:印度
最新查询
116.56.77.78
121.173.16.152
123.206.234.139
121.192.101.45
116.16.180.107
202.164.157.125
117.112.79.197
116.244.2.171
121.51.29.180
125.62.119.237
124.147.128.147
203.128.32.210
203.90.192.208
202.46.224.130
202.38.160.47
203.212.131.7
125.171.243.59
210.12.151.18
220.232.64.56
210.72.11.19
202.127.16.245
220.234.107.2
202.93.252.115
117.76.55.75
117.53.48.196
117.74.128.101
119.88.245.189
125.254.128.214
120.156.161.186
119.44.50.219
123.138.151.234